About this House

Welcome home to this delightful rancher in Spring Mills. The almost 1,400 square feet features a great semi-open floor plan and vaulted ceiling in the living room. This home offers plenty of space and natural light. A home for all seasons, the sunroom expands your living and entertaining space even more a good portion of the year, but when it gets really cold outside snuggle up to the gas fireplace inside. The kitchen offers plenty of counter and cupboard space and room for your dining table. There is more space for a formal dining room if desired, or you can use that space to expand your living room. On the other side of the home you will find 3 bedrooms and 2 full bathrooms. The primary bedroom boasts a large walk-in closet and en-suite bathroom with two sinks and a linen closet. Two additional bedrooms and a second full bath round out this home fittingly. Everything you need on one level, including the laundry. All this plus an oversized two-car garage on a level lot at the end of a quiet street. make this lovely community with a pool and other ammenities that is close to shopping and commuter routes your new home.
95 Phoenix Ln, Falling Waters, WV 25419 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,398 sqft single-family home built in 1997. It last sold for $231,000 on Aug 20, 2021.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$326,500, with a rent estimate of $1,789/month.
